发明名称 DRILL MADE OF SINTERED BODY OF MICROSTRUCTURE DISPLAYING EXCELLENT CHIPPING RESISTANCE ON ITS CUTTING BLADE FACE OF POINT FACE
摘要 PROBLEM TO BE SOLVED: To provide a drill made of a sintered body of microstructure displaying excellent chipping resistance on its cutting blade face of a point face. SOLUTION: This drill having a shank part and a groove forming part using a point face as a cutter face and having an outer diameter of 4-16 mm, is composed of a sintered body of microstructure in which a dispersion phase finely grained by including Cr, occupies 85-98 area % in average on the basis of the observation of the structure by a scanning electron microscope, the remained part is composed of a binding phase and an unavoidable impurity, the dispersion phase forming the sintered body is composed of a single phase of a composite carbide solid solution of W, Co, Cr including Co and Cr in tungsten carbide in a solid solution state in observing the structure by a transmission-type electron microscope under a condition that a content of Co is 0.1-3 wt.%, and that of Cr is 0.1-2 wt.% in average in the dispersion phase, and the binding phase is composed of a Co group alloy single phase including 1-8 wt.% of Cr in average in the binding phase in observing the structure by the transmission-type electron microscope.
